The “My Rowlett” podcast provides a weekly insider’s look into the City initiatives, as well as interviews with some of our local newsmakers, business owners, and citizens making a difference and shaping the future of our town. Join Hannah Rabalais (Digital Media Specialist for the City of Rowlett) as we explore the people, places, history, and events that make up our Hometown with in-depth interviews and exclusive behind the scenes content. Subscribe on podcast platforms (or on YouTube!) to be the first to receive weekly updates on important City initiatives and events, to keep you informed on what’s moving Rowlett forward. Visit rowlett.com for more information, or feel free to reach out to us at podcast@rowlett.com The City of Rowlett, Texas serves more than 65,000 residents and is situated on beautiful Lake Ray Hubbard. Rowlett is among the fastest-growing communities in the North Central Texas region.

Residents of Rowlett are asked to go to the polls on Saturday, May 6 to consider authorizing the issuance of general obligation bonds in the amount of $76.3 million for three facility bond propositions. Each of these projects was carefully considered and proposed by the Council-appointed Community Investment Program Task Force, and the City Council voted unanimously to place these propositions on the ballot for citizens’ considerat...
